Hit-and-Run Car Accident in Toppenish Kills One, Two Flee

Police still searching for two people involved in deadly car accident

Washington State Police are looking for two people involved in a deadly hit-and-run car crash Thanksgiving Day in Toppenish, Washington.

According to troopers, the driver of one car failed to stop at a stop sign west of Toppenish. That car hit another car, ramming it through a fence.

The 37 year old driver of the second car died in the crash. Two children who were also in the car were transported to Harborview Medical Center in Seattle and are still in critical condition.

“The search will continue for these two individuals that left the scene,” Sgt. Ed McAvoy said. “They will be found. It’ll just be a matter of time.”

The first car is in police custody and McAvoy says they will check the car’s past and current owners to get leads.
